Robin Hill And Blackgang Chine To Reopen This Month

The Isle of Wight's Robin Hill and Blackgang Chine parks will reopen later this month (July).

Vectis Ventures, which runs the sites, says ‘We’re Good to Go’ from Saturday July 25. 

New measures are in place in line with current Government guidance and industry advice. Several new measures and protocols are in place at both parks to ensure a safe and enjoyable visit for guests.

These measures include the introduction of capacity limits, strategic hand washing and sanitisation stations, social distancing, improved signage, enhanced cleaning regimes, full staff training and more.

Following this, both Robin Hill and Blackgang Chine have received the official ‘Good to Go’ standard from Visit England.

Frequent Visitor Passes

Vectis Ventures says it'll be releasing the sale of 2020 passes again next week. Not only will these passes grant you unlimited access for the rest of this season, there'll also secure your entry throughout the full 2021 season too.

If you are already a 2020 FVP holder? You don’t need to take any action at all. Your passes have already been extended to be valid until the end of next year!

Booking tickets

In order to ensure social distancing within the parks, Vectis Ventures says it'll be putting capacity limits in place, so it strongly advises that all guests, including FVP holders, book tickets online to guarantee entry on your chosen day.
